RESEARCH SPECIALIST SR

Hiring Department

Department of Pathobiology and Integrative Biomedical Sciences (PIBS)

Job Description

The Senior Research Specialist will assist in ongoing research projects to study the molecular and cellular mechanisms of inflammation in cardiovascular disease. This includes performing duties to facilitate day to day functions of the laboratory including routine tasks like ordering supplies, preparing solutions, maintenance of equipment, transgenic mouse colony management, and record keeping. The Research Specialist will also perform various molecular, biochemical, cellular and physiological techniques including animal surgeries such as transaortic constriction and myocardial infarction surgeries in mice, physiological experiments such as blood pressure monitoring and echocardiography, primary cardiomyocyte and immune cell culture, RT-PCR, cloning, histology, western blotting and flow cytometry to contribute to ongoing research projects in the laboratory.

Community Information

Columbia offers small-town friendliness with big city features and a high quality of life for people of all ages and interests. Founded on education and known as an ideal college town, its location also makes it an attractive spot for businesses and travelers. Located on Interstate 70 and U.S. Highway 63, Columbia is right in the middle of the state and the nation. Just a couple hours’ drive from St. Louis and Kansas City, Columbia is Boone County’s largest population center offering big-city culture, activities, and resources with a low cost of living. Columbia is home to a variety of restaurants and entertainment venues and hosts more than a dozen festivals each year.
